What is the Prove-Up Order Form?

The Prove-Up Order Form serves as a crucial legal document within the Circuit Court of Cook County, Illinois. This form is pivotal in facilitating a hearing when a default order has been established against a defendant. It sets a definitive date for a prove-up hearing, ensuring the legal process moves forward efficiently. Importantly, both the judge and attorney must sign the form, validating its use in court proceedings.

Key Features and Sections of the Prove-Up Order Form

The Prove-Up Order Form comprises various critical sections and fields necessary for completion. These include:
  • Plaintiff(s) and defendant(s) identification
  • Case number specification
  • Hearing date establishment
  • Judge's information
  • Attorney details including address and contact information
Furthermore, the form provides instructions for users on how to fill it out, as well as a designated area for the judge's stamp. It functions effectively as a fillable form template, facilitating user accessibility.

The Prove-Up Order Form is intended for attorneys, judges, and individuals involved in cases in Cook County, Illinois. Typically, plaintiffs who need to set a hearing date following a default order can also use this form.
While specific deadlines may vary based on individual cases, it is recommended to submit the Prove-Up Order Form promptly once a default order is entered to avoid delays in the court proceedings.
You can submit the completed Prove-Up Order Form by filing it with the Circuit Court of Cook County. If using pdfFiller, you may have options to save, download, or submit it online, depending on the court's procedures.
Typically, you may need to provide a copy of the original default order, any relevant evidence or documents related to the case, and identification may be necessary when filing with the court.
Common mistakes include leaving blank fields, incorrect case numbers, and failing to sign the form. Ensure all information is accurate and complete to prevent processing delays.
Processing times can vary, but generally, once submitted, it may take a few days to a few weeks for the court to process the Prove-Up Order Form and schedule a hearing.
Once the Prove-Up Order Form is submitted to the court, it is typically not editable. If changes are needed, you may need to file a motion to amend the order. Always check with a legal professional for guidance.
